Transaction 51870f83fa132002c286a04679700ce0f161d86f00575b6b5a7d9215f33f165f
1 Input
1 Output
-
51870f83fa132002c286a04679700ce0f161d86f00575b6b5a7d9215f33f165f:0
- value
- 429997474
- script pubkey
- OP_0 OP_PUSHBYTES_20 41683a4f4d55401e2915662523ed192d104f84ca
- address
- ltc1qg95r5n6d24qpu2g4vcjj8mge95gylpx2wv8cpn